The Probate estate inventory form for Florida is a critical document used to account for the assets and liabilities of a deceased person's estate. This form is essential for Executors to provide a comprehensive list of estate assets, including real estate, personal property, and financial accounts. It facilitates the process of distributing assets to beneficiaries and ensures compliance with state probate laws. Users must accurately fill out the form, providing detailed information about all estate holdings and outstanding debts. It is recommended to keep clear records and consider the inclusion of appraisals for high-value items.
